Management of acute exacerbation of chronic heart failure
Patient background
Mr. Johnson is a 65-year-old male with a history of chronic heart failure (CHF). He presents to the
emergency department with complaints of worsening shortness of breath, fatigue, and lower extremity
edema for the past two days. He reports non-compliance with his prescribed medications and dietary
restrictions.
Assessment findings
Vital signs: BP 160/90 mmHg, HR 110 bpm, RR 24 bpm, SpO2 88% on room air
Lung auscultation: Bilateral crackles heard in lung bases
Lower extremity assessment: 2+ pitting edema bilaterally
Lab results: Elevated BNP levels, hyponatremia, hypokalemia
Nursing diagnoses
1. Impaired Gas Exchange related to fluid overload and decreased oxygenation.
2. Activity Intolerance related to decreased cardiac output and dyspnea.
3. Noncompliance with Medications related to lack of understanding and socioeconomic factors.
Interventions
1. Administer oxygen therapy via nasal cannula at 2 L/min to improve oxygenation.
2. Monitor fluid intake and output, restrict sodium intake, and administer prescribed diuretics to reduce
fluid overload.
3. Educate the patient and family about the importance of medication adherence, dietary restrictions,
and daily weight monitoring.
4. Collaborate with the healthcare team to adjust medication regimen, including ACE inhibitors, beta
blockers, and diuretics.
Rationale for interventions
1. Oxygen therapy improves oxygenation and relieves dyspnea.
2. Diuretics help reduce fluid overload and alleviate symptoms of congestion.
3. Patient education promotes self-management and empowers the patient to participate in their care
